admin 管理员组文章数量: 1086019
2024年3月10日发(作者:安装mysql55的步骤和方法)
Kettlexpath语法简介
1. 什么是Kettlexpath语法?
Kettlexpath语法是一种用于在Kettle(也称为Pentaho Data
Integration)中进行数据处理和转换的语法。它类似于XPath,但在
Kettle中具有独特的用途和语法规则。通过使用Kettlexpath语法,
用户可以方便地从输入数据中提取所需的信息,并进行各种数据操作
和转换。
2. Kettlexpath语法的基本结构
Kettlexpath语法的基本结构包括节点、操作符和函数三个部分。节点
用于表示数据的路径或位置,操作符用于执行数据操作,函数用于对
数据进行计算或处理。用户可以根据自己的需求,灵活组合这三个部
分,完成各种复杂的数据处理任务。
3. Kettlexpath语法的常见用途
Kettlexpath语法主要用于Kettle中的数据转换步骤和计算步骤,常
见的用途包括数据过滤、数据排序、数据合并、数据计算等。用户可
以根据自己的数据处理需求,使用Kettlexpath语法对输入数据进行
精确提取和处理,从而实现数据的有效利用和转换。
4. Kettlexpath语法实例分析
接下来,我们以一个实际的数据处理需求为例,介绍Kettlexpath语
法的具体应用。假设我们需要从一个包含学生信息的数据表中,提取
出所有芳龄大于18岁的学生的尊称和性别信息。
我们需要使用Kettle中的数据读取步骤,将包含学生信息的数据表加
载到Kettle中。我们可以在Kettle中的计算步骤中,使用
Kettlexpath语法完成对数据的提取和过滤。
具体的Kettlexpath语法表达式为:
/学生信息[芳龄>18]/尊称
/学生信息[芳龄>18]/性别
这个Kettlexpath语法表达式中,/学生信息表示数据的根节点,[芳
龄>18]表示芳龄大于18的条件,/尊称和/性别分别表示需要提取的学
生尊称和性别信息。
通过使用这个Kettlexpath语法表达式,我们可以方便地从输入数据
中提取出符合条件的学生尊称和性别信息,从而完成我们的数据处理
需求。
5. 总结
通过本文的介绍,我们了解了Kettlexpath语法的基本结构、常见用
途和具体应用。作为Kettle中重要的数据处理工具,掌握
Kettlexpath语法对于提高数据处理效率和质量具有重要意义。希望本
文能对大家对Kettlexpath语法的理解和应用有所帮助。Kettlexpath
语法是一个非常有用的工具,它可以在Kettle(Pentaho Data
Integration)中帮助我们对数据进行处理和转换。在实际的数据处理
过程中,Kettlexpath语法可以帮助我们方便地从输入数据中提取需要
的信息,并进行各种复杂的数据操作和转换。下面我们将进一步探讨
Kettlexpath语法的深层用途和技巧。
我们来探讨一下Kettlexpath语法的基本结构。在Kettlexpath语法
中,节点、操作符和函数是构成语法的三个基本部分。节点用于表示
数据的路径或位置,操作符用于执行数据操作,函数用于对数据进行
计算或处理。通过组合这些基本部分,我们可以完成各种复杂的数据
处理任务。
Kettlexpath语法的常见用途包括数据过滤、数据排序、数据合并和数
据计算等。在实际应用中,我们可以根据具体的数据处理需求,灵活
运用Kettlexpath语法,实现精确的数据提取和处理。举个例子,如
果我们需要从一个包含订单信息的数据表中,提取出所有订单金额大
于1000的订单号和客户信息,我们可以使用Kettlexpath语法来实现
这个需求。
具体的Kettlexpath语法表达式可能是这样的:
/订单信息[订单金额>1000]/订单号
/订单信息[订单金额>1000]/客户信息
在这个表达式中,/订单信息表示数据的根节点,[订单金额>1000]表
示订单金额大于1000的条件,/订单号和/客户信息分别表示需要提取
的订单号和客户信息。通过这样的表达式,我们可以方便地从输入数
据中提取出符合条件的订单号和客户信息,完成我们的数据处理需求。
除了基本的节点、操作符和函数外,Kettlexpath语法还支持一些高级
功能,例如条件判断、数据类型转换和聚合操作等。这些功能可以帮
助我们更灵活地处理和转换数据。在实际应用中,我们可以通过组合
这些高级功能,完成更复杂的数据处理任务。
Kettlexpath语法是Kettle中非常重要的数据处理工具,掌握它可以
帮助我们提高数据处理效率和质量。在实际应用中,我们需要根据具
体的数据处理需求,灵活运用Kettlexpath语法,实现精确的数据提
取和处理。希望本文的介绍对大家有所帮助,希望大家能在实际应用
中不断探索Kettlexpath语法的更多用途和技巧。
版权声明:本文标题:kettlexpath-语法 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://roclinux.cn/p/1710017952a553846.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论